Fatal west of Portage la Prairie Saturday afternoon

 

 

Stars Air Ambulance called in to transport 

 

 

 

 

 

A major accident with injuries happened on the Trans-Canada Highway at Highway 16 just west of Portage La Praire on Saturday, August 19, 2017 just after 1:00 pm.

Traffic was detoured around the scene as emergency crews worked to treat those injured.

RCMP say that a minivan with five passengers was attempting to make a left hand turn onto Highway 16 when it collided with a semi travelling westbound on Highway 1. 

 

 

(Google Maps/News4)

 

 

A 36-year-old male and a 13-year-old male, both passengers, died at the scene. A 10-year-old male was taken to hospital with critical injuries but has since died. 

The 35-year-old female driver and an 8-year-old male passenger have been taken to hospital in critical condition but are now stable.  

All five in the minivan are from Carberry. 

Police say that the 62-year-old driver of the semi sustained minor injuries. 

Investigators say that everyone was wearing seatbelts and alcohol was not a factor in the collision 

 

 

 

 

Stars Air Ambulance was dispatched to the scene to transport critically injured patients.

 

Police have said that traffic will be delayed in the area as a Forensic Collision Reconstructionist continues to process the scene.
